More bad news

SoVaNow.com / February 25, 2010
Dear Viewpoint:

More bad news about the rights of all Americans to have guns has come across my computer. Mr. Dudley of the National Association for gun rights has sent me information about a bill H.R. 2159 or the misnamed “Denying Firearms and Explosives to Dangerous Terrorist Act of 2009.”

Do you remember when Washington, DC called US (you and me) Terrorist a while back because we would not agree with their tax and spend ways.

This bill says that the courts “must” rely on Eric Holder’s personally “redacted version” or “summaries” of the “evidence” he supposedly has against you.

Plus, Republicans like Mike Castle of Delaware, Peter King of New York and Mark Kirk of Illinois are not Americans, Sarah Brady and MoveOn.org, Surveillance Czar Janet Napolitano, Carolyn McCarthy, Nancy Pelosi, Harry Reid are working against you and me.

People, we have a Constitution for our great country. But, none of the above mentioned people are honoring the Constitution of the United States of America. The states make up the federal government. Not the other way around. The states were here first, not the federal government.

Gladys Purcell
South Boston
